Promotes guanine-nucleotide exchange on ARF1 and ARF3.Promotes the activation of ARF1/ARF3 through replacement of GDPwith GTP. Involved in vesicular trafficking. Required for themaintenance of Golgi structure; the function may be independent ofits GEF activity. Required for the maturaion of integrin beta-1 inthe Golgi. Involved in the establishment and persistence of cellpolarity during directed cell movement in wound healing. Proposedto act as A kinase-anchoring protein (AKAP) and may mediatecrosstalk between Arf and PKA pathways. Inhibits GAP activity ofMYO9B probably through competetive RhoA binding. The function inthe nucleus remains to be determined.{ECO:0000269|PubMed:12571360, ECO:0000269|PubMed:15644318,ECO:0000269|PubMed:17227842, ECO:0000269|PubMed:20360857,ECO:0000269|PubMed:22084092}. |
